My Students

I truly believe that we have some of the most kind, funny, and caring students on the planet. The students at our school are amazing! They come to school every day with great attitudes and a drive to learn, regardless of their home situations.

Unfortunately, my students have many obstacles in their young lives like their socioeconomic status (all our students qualify for free lunch), their living area, the fact that over 90% of our students are ESL, and the list goes on and on.

Our students overcome these challenges on a daily basis. They come to school, a safe, warm place, ready, excited, and willing to learn. They look up to us and expect great things just as we expect great things of them. I am hoping to be afforded the opportunity to meet my students' most basic needs so they can fully focus on their education.

My students have had very few experiences in their lives and have very few resources available to them outside of school, and that is why I am hoping that you will provide them this opportunity to utilize these resources that they may never otherwise be able to use.

My Project

These Chromebooks would completely change the way our science classroom runs! Currently, it is very difficult for the students and I to get our hands on the appropriate technology needed for the different lessons.

This year my co-teacher and I have completely overhauled our science curriculum in order to make it more interesting, interactive, and fun for our students.

One to two times a week, we are utilizing Interactive Science Labs. In these labs, there are four input and four output stations that the students cycle through.

One of the input stations is called "Watch it." At this station, the students watch various videos that cover the content. As mentioned before, it is difficult to get our hands on the limited technology at our school and, therefore, makes it impossible to properly allow the students to participate in the labs. It is also difficult for the students to do any research as there are no or very few classroom computers available in the rooms. We need these Chromebooks to completely implement what we know to be best for our students.
